Guided Missile And Space Vehicle Manufacturing in California 17th District (CA-17)
$17,646,062,377.01 in USAspending.gov obligations pairs NAICS 336414 (Guided Missile And Space Vehicle Manufacturing) with California 17th District (CA-17) across 12 awards. The join is NAICS 336414 crossed with a CA-17 location field, not California's entire missile-and-space book and not a named-plant inventory. The dollars are commitments, not Treasury outlays. 12 awards behind $17.65 billion
Mean obligation is about $1,470,505,198.08 if $17,646,062,377.01 were divided evenly across 12 lines. That ratio is not a published unit cost and not a typical production-lot size. Award count is a row count, including possible continuations and modifications. It is not a count of missiles, vehicles, plants, or unique vendors.
